When To Place a Band-and-Loop Appliance
An Evidence-Based Selection Protocol
A band-and-loop is a unilateral, fixed appliance preserving mesiodistal dimension after premature single primary molar loss. Proper selection prevents space loss, arch collapse, and future malocclusion.

What Are the Core Indications for a Band-and-Loop?
Primary indication for a band-and-loop is premature, unilateral loss of a single primary first or second molar, with the permanent successor present but unerupted. Most effective when the permanent first molar has erupted, providing a stable posterior abutment. It prevents mesial drift of posterior teeth and distal movement of anterior segments, maintaining arch perimeter for the succedaneous tooth.
Clinically, the abutment tooth must be structurally sound, with sufficient root support and no impending exfoliation. Radiographic evaluation is mandatory to confirm the permanent premolar's presence and developmental stage. Ideal scenario involves a successor with less than two-thirds root formed, indicating non-imminent eruption, ensuring the maintainer serves its purpose without impeding natural exfoliation and eruption.
- Single Tooth Loss: For unilateral primary molar loss.
- Healthy Abutment: Banded tooth (primary second or permanent first molar) must be caries-free with adequate periodontal support.
- Successor Present: Radiographs must confirm the developing permanent premolar.
- Favorable Eruption Sequence: Loss occurs before expected premolar eruption.

Assess These Contraindications Before Placement
Band-and-loop is contraindicated when the permanent successor is congenitally missing (anodontia) or when gross crowding necessitates space closure as part of a larger orthodontic plan. Placing a maintainer then preserves space that won't fill naturally or needs orthodontic elimination. Poor oral hygiene or high caries risk makes any fixed appliance a liability, increasing decalcification and caries risk on the abutment tooth.
Structural issues are a key contraindication. If the abutment tooth has insufficient clinical crown height, is severely decayed, or is periodontally compromised, it cannot provide stable anchorage. If space is already compromised with over 2 mm mesial drift, a simple space maintainer is insufficient; a space-regaining appliance or orthodontic intervention is required. This underscores the need for timely intervention after premature extraction.
- Anodontia: Permanent successor is congenitally absent.
- Poor Oral Hygiene: High plaque index; patient/parent cannot clean appliance.
- Compromised Abutment: Abutment is non-restorable, has poor periodontal support, or is nearing exfoliation.
- Significant Space Loss: Mesial drift has already closed most edentulous space.
- Multiple Tooth Loss: Bilateral or multiple adjacent missing teeth require different appliance.
Critical Contraindication: Congenital Absence
Never place a band-and-loop without radiographic confirmation of the succedaneous tooth. Maintaining space for a congenitally missing premolar commits the patient to avoidable complex future prosthodontic or orthodontic treatment.
Patient Age and Dental Development: The Deciding Factors
Patient selection hinges more on dental age and eruption sequence than chronological age. Critical factor is unerupted permanent successor's root development. According to Nolla's stages, if premolar's root is over two-thirds formed (Stage 8+), eruption is likely within 6-12 months, and a space maintainer may be unnecessary. Conversely, if root is less than half-formed (Stage 6-), eruption is distant, and space maintenance is crucial.
Permanent first molar's eruption status is another key determinant. If a primary second molar is lost before the permanent first molar erupts, a band-and-loop is ineffective. In this scenario, a distal shoe appliance guides the erupting permanent molar. Once fully erupted and in occlusion, the permanent first molar serves as a reliable distal abutment for a traditional band-and-loop if the primary first molar is lost.
- Assess Dental Age: Prioritize radiographic root development (Nolla's stages) over chronological age.
- Monitor First Permanent Molar: Eruption status dictates appliance type, especially for primary second molar loss.
- Calculate Leeway Space: Consider arch development and available leeway space in mixed dentition.
- Timing is Key: Greatest space loss occurs within 6 months post-extraction; prompt assessment is vital.

Band-and-Loop vs. Other Space Maintainers: When to Choose?
Choosing a band-and-loop depends on unilateral/bilateral space loss and missing tooth. It's the standard for single, unilateral posterior tooth loss: a simple, cost-effective, fixed appliance with minimal patient compliance. Its unilateral nature prevents midline shifts or bilateral anchorage.
When mandibular tooth loss is bilateral, a lingual holding arch provides superior cross-arch stabilization. For bilateral maxillary loss, a Nance appliance or transpalatal arch (TPA) is indicated. If a primary second molar is lost before permanent first molar eruption, the distal shoe is the only appliance guiding the erupting molar. Removable appliances are reserved for multiple missing teeth or patients who won't tolerate a fixed appliance, with success highly dependent on patient compliance.
- Unilateral Loss: Band-and-loop is the first choice.
- Bilateral Mandibular Loss: Lingual holding arch is standard.
- Bilateral Maxillary Loss: Nance or TPA is preferred.
- Pre-Eruption Loss of 2nd Molar: Distal shoe is the only correct choice.

Conclusion: The Radiograph is Decisive
Decision to place a band-and-loop must be driven by clear radiographic and clinical assessment, not just an edentulous space. The most critical step is confirming the succedaneous tooth's presence and developmental stage. A properly indicated band-and-loop is a highly effective preventive measure; a poorly selected one can lead to iatrogenic complications, unnecessary costs, and more complex future orthodontic needs.
- Core Indication: Use only for unilateral loss of a single primary molar with a present successor.
- Developmental Rule: Placement is most critical when the successor's root is between one-third and two-thirds formed (Nolla stages 6-7).
- Abutment Integrity: Never band a tooth that is mobile, has extensive caries, or is near natural exfoliation.
- Appliance Limit: For bilateral loss, a band-and-loop is contraindicated; opt for lingual arch (mandible) or Nance/TPA (maxilla).

The main purpose of a band-and-loop is to preserve mesiodistal space created by premature single primary molar loss. It prevents posterior molars from drifting forward and anterior teeth from moving back, ensuring adequate room for the permanent successor (premolar) to erupt correctly.
A band-and-loop is a unilateral appliance maintaining space on one side. A lingual arch, in contrast, is a bilateral mandibular appliance with bands on both permanent first molars and a wire contacting incisor lingual surfaces. It maintains the entire arch perimeter and is indicated for bilateral primary molar loss.
A band-and-loop should be removed once radiographic evidence shows the succeeding permanent tooth beginning to erupt through the alveolar crest. Leaving it in place too long can obstruct the eruption path, causing impaction or ectopic eruption. Regular 6-month follow-up appointments are essential to monitor eruption and determine ideal removal time.
No, a band-and-loop is generally not indicated for premature primary canine loss. Canine space loss is less predictable and can contribute to midline shifts. Management is more complex, often involving observation or a bilateral appliance like a lingual arch to prevent lateral incisor drift and midline deviation.
Failure to place a space maintainer after premature primary molar loss typically results in rapid space closure, with most significant loss occurring within 6 months. This leads to mesial drift of permanent molars, crowding, impaction of the succeeding premolar, and potential Class II malocclusion. Correcting this later requires complex and costly orthodontic treatment.
